    Okay, so we already know about the 'main game' tracks, but there are also RB:U tracks for those interested.
    HMXHenry wrote:
    Available on Xbox 360 and Wii (Nov. 10) and PlayStation 3 system (Nov. 12):

    The Damned – “Smash It Up (Part II)” +
    Kasabian – “Club Foot” +
    The White Stripes – “Dead Leaves and the Dirty Ground” +
    The White Stripes – “Girl, You Have No Faith in Medicine” +
    The White Stripes – “Icky Thump”

    (All tracks are original master recordings)

    These tracks will be available for purchase as “The White Stripes Pack 01” as well as individual tracks on Xbox 360 and PlayStation 3 system, and as individual tracks on Wii. Tracks marked with a “+” are also available in the family-friendly LEGO Rock Band Music Store.

    Price:
    $1.99 USD, £.99 UK, €1.49 EU (160 Microsoft Points for Xbox 360) per track
    $5.49, £2.49 UK, €3.99 EU (440 Microsoft Points for Xbox 360) for “The White Stripes Pack 01”
    $2.00 USD (200 Wii Points™) per track

    Rock Band Unplugged Tracks for PSP®System

    Tracks available for Rock Band Unplugged (Nov. 12):

    No Doubt – “Excuse Me Mr.”
    Dropkick Murphys – “I’m Shipping Up to Boston”

    Price:
    $1.99, £.99 UK, €1.49 EU per track on the PSP system

    ** Dates for Rock Band game tracks are tentative and subject to change. **
